About agriculture in Waipare

Waipare is situated in the Sikka Regency of East Nusa Tenggara, Indonesia, nestled along the northern coastline of Flores Island. The landscape here is characterized by a mix of coastal plains and undulating hills that rise towards the mountainous interior, offering a tropical environment influenced by both maritime breezes and the rugged topography of the Lesser Sunda Islands.

Agriculture serves as the backbone of the local economy in this region, with smallholder farming playing a vital role. Farmers typically cultivate a variety of crops, including maize, cassava, and coconuts, often integrated with traditional agroforestry practices. Livestock rearing, particularly small-scale cattle and goat farming, is a common supplementary activity, reflecting the typical diversified farming systems found across the drier parts of the Indonesian archipelago.
